杏仁茶甜甜
伴隨數(shù)據(jù)庫連續(xù)發(fā)展,企業(yè)都需要創(chuàng)建數(shù)據(jù)庫來管理和利用信息。而數(shù)據(jù)庫是要有專業(yè)人士去進行維護的。西安電腦培訓認為數(shù)據(jù)庫開發(fā)工程師重點進行軟件研發(fā)工作,并且要優(yōu)化和處理生產(chǎn)環(huán)境問題。數(shù)據(jù)庫開發(fā)工程師的技能要求:1。熟練掌握一種編程語言,明白主流的框架、庫使用和原理;2。掌握計算機數(shù)據(jù)結構和算法設計,具備Linux操作系統(tǒng)基礎知識;3。精通基本網(wǎng)絡編程知識,了解多線程編程及技巧;4。精通Linux、webserver、數(shù)據(jù)庫、緩存相關技術的使用;5。精通數(shù)據(jù)庫的原理和知識,了解SQL規(guī)則和特點;6。精通Linux系統(tǒng)IO、鎖等調(diào)優(yōu)技術;7。自主學習能力和較強的動手能力;8。工作認真細心,敢于擔當,勤勞穩(wěn)重,善于思考問題;9。時間觀念強,獨立,溝通能力強,有團隊協(xié)作精神;如今數(shù)據(jù)庫開發(fā)工程師是非常緊缺的。它們工作領域廣,大企業(yè)都有自己的數(shù)據(jù)庫,都要有數(shù)據(jù)庫開發(fā)工程師進行管理。知名企業(yè)、政府、學校等是一些非常好的去處。沒有基礎不要緊的只要關注北大青鳥你的方向就會非常清晰明確學習方法:只是自學是沒用的,并且使你感到投入多收益少后失去學習興趣,一定要理論結合實踐,否則是紙上談兵。
北方小漁
數(shù)據(jù)庫開發(fā)工程師需要學習的課程有:
1、計算機導論
內(nèi)容提要:為新學生提供一個關于計算機科學與技術學科的入門介紹,使他們對該學科有一個整體的認識,并了解該專業(yè)的學生應具有的基本知識和技能以及在該領域工作應有的職業(yè)道德與應遵守的法律準則。
2、數(shù)字電路與數(shù)字邏輯
內(nèi)容提要:介紹數(shù)字邏輯與數(shù)字系統(tǒng)的基本概念、分析方法和設計原理,包括開關理論基礎、組合邏輯、時序邏輯、可編程邏輯器件、數(shù)字系統(tǒng)等。
3、計算機組成原理與匯編語言
內(nèi)容提要:以馮諾依曼計算機模型為出發(fā)點,介紹計算機的組織結構和工作原理,剖析計算機的運算器、存儲器、控制器和輸入輸出設備的結構、工作原理和相互關系;介紹 80X86指令系統(tǒng)、匯編語言與匯編指令、匯編程序與匯編過程、簡單匯編程序設計、匯編語言與高級語言的接口、宏匯編等。
4、計算機網(wǎng)絡
內(nèi)容提要:介紹數(shù)據(jù)通信的基本概念和計算機網(wǎng)絡的基本原理,包括計算機網(wǎng)絡的體系結構、數(shù)據(jù)通信的基本方法和協(xié)議、計算機網(wǎng)絡的主要應用協(xié)議;同時介紹計算機網(wǎng)絡系統(tǒng)的安全和管理知識,使學生對數(shù)據(jù)通信和計算機網(wǎng)絡有一個全面理解。
5、計算機體系結構
內(nèi)容提要:研究計算機系統(tǒng)結構的基本概念、基本原理、基本結構和基本分析方法,使同學在具有一定的軟硬件知識基礎上能綜合認識計算機系統(tǒng)的軟硬件功能分配與各種不同結構類型機器的特性和性能評價方法。為研究、開發(fā)、應用高級計算機系統(tǒng)打下基礎。確立全面、系統(tǒng)的觀點和學會定量分析問題的方法。
6、離散數(shù)學
內(nèi)容提要:包括集合論、數(shù)理邏輯、圖論、組合數(shù)學等內(nèi)容,形式化的數(shù)學證明貫穿此課程。
7、高級程序設計語言
內(nèi)容提要:分別以 C、C#或JAVA為例,介紹程序設計和語言,程序的基本數(shù)據(jù)結構、類型定義、簡單類型和結構化類型、程序的基本控制結構、結構化程序設計、面向?qū)ο蟮某绦蛟O計等。
8、算法分析與設計
內(nèi)容提要: 本課程延續(xù)數(shù)據(jù)結構課程的學習,從算法分析和設計的角度出發(fā),除去傳統(tǒng)的分類查找算法和一般的設計方法外,主要內(nèi)容包括如下幾個部分:算法研究的理論基礎,遞歸分析技術,基本算法設計策略(幾類經(jīng)典算法學習), 多項式運算與 FFT ,串匹配,概率分析算法。 希望通過這一課程的學習,使學生能對現(xiàn)代的算法設計及分析的基本工具能有較全面的掌握。
9、數(shù)據(jù)結構
內(nèi)容提要:介紹線性表及其鏈接存儲結構與算法、數(shù)組與矩陣、堆棧與隊列、廣義表的存儲結構與多元多項式表示、串與文本編輯、排序、樹、圖、文件結構。
10、數(shù)據(jù)庫系統(tǒng)原理
內(nèi)容提要:介紹數(shù)據(jù)庫系統(tǒng)的基本概念、原理、方法及應用,主要包括數(shù)據(jù)庫系統(tǒng)概論、數(shù)據(jù)庫管理系統(tǒng)實現(xiàn)技術、數(shù)據(jù)庫存儲結構及其他類型的數(shù)據(jù)庫系統(tǒng)。
11、編譯技術
內(nèi)容提要:介紹編譯原理的理論和實踐,包括編譯程序設計、詞法分析、語法分析、符號表、聲明和存儲管理、代碼生成以及優(yōu)化技術。
12、操作系統(tǒng)
內(nèi)容提要:介紹操作系統(tǒng)的設計與實現(xiàn),包括操作系統(tǒng)各組成部分的概述、互斥性和同步性、處理器實現(xiàn)、調(diào)度算法、存儲算法、設備管理和文件系統(tǒng)。
數(shù)據(jù)庫開發(fā)工程師是指設計、開發(fā)、維護管理大型數(shù)據(jù)庫的專業(yè)人才。
第一類是MySQL,以自由軟件為主,以社團式開發(fā)為代表。版本選擇,側(cè)重于在Linux平臺()。MySQL數(shù)據(jù)庫短小精悍,速度比較快,它是自由軟件產(chǎn)品,現(xiàn)在美國國家航天局的數(shù)據(jù)庫系統(tǒng)就是MySQL。在很多中小型的ICP有著廣泛的應用。
第二類是SQL Server 2000,中小型企業(yè)數(shù)據(jù)庫,界面友好,可操作性強,在數(shù)據(jù)庫市場占有很大的份量,SQL Server 2000是企業(yè)產(chǎn)品的代表,定位數(shù)據(jù)庫中低端市場。
第三類是Oracle9i,中大型企業(yè)數(shù)據(jù)庫,跨平臺,在數(shù)據(jù)庫中高市場占有很大的份量,Oracle9i介紹主要是Windows 2000平臺和Linux平臺()。Oracle9i在金融、電信、銀行有很多經(jīng)典應用。
先米團子
數(shù)據(jù)庫開發(fā)工程師需要學習的課程:計算機硬件、數(shù)據(jù)結構與算法、操作系統(tǒng)、程序設計語言、計算機網(wǎng)絡、數(shù)據(jù)庫技術、多媒體知識、系統(tǒng)開發(fā)和運行維護、安全性知識、標準化知識、知識產(chǎn)權、計算機專業(yè)英語等課程,數(shù)據(jù)庫方面的主要有數(shù)據(jù)庫設計、數(shù)據(jù)流程設計、數(shù)據(jù)庫系統(tǒng)的運行和管理、還有SQL語言。數(shù)據(jù)庫開發(fā)工程師簡介:數(shù)據(jù)庫開發(fā)工程師是指設計、開發(fā)、維護管理大型數(shù)據(jù)庫的專業(yè)人才。第一類是MySQL,以自由軟件為主,以社團式開發(fā)為代表。版本選擇,側(cè)重于在Linux平臺()。MySQL數(shù)據(jù)庫短小精悍,速度比較快,它是自由軟件產(chǎn)品,現(xiàn)在美國國家航天局的數(shù)據(jù)庫系統(tǒng)就是MySQL。在很多中小型的ICP有著廣泛的應用。第二類是SQL Server 2000,中小型企業(yè)數(shù)據(jù)庫,界面友好,可操作性強,在數(shù)據(jù)庫市場占有很大的份量,SQL Server 2000是企業(yè)產(chǎn)品的代表,定位數(shù)據(jù)庫中低端市場。 第三類是Oracle9i,中大型企業(yè)數(shù)據(jù)庫,跨平臺,在數(shù)據(jù)庫中高市場占有很大的份量,Oracle9i介紹主要是Windows 2000平臺和Linux平臺()。Oracle9i在金融、電信、銀行有很多經(jīng)典應用。
優(yōu)質(zhì)工程師考試問答知識庫